高考编程是什么

高考编程是什么

高考编程是什么

高考编程是将计算机编程纳入高考科目的一种考试形式,目的在于考查学生的逻辑思维能力、解决问题能力以及计算机编程基础。 在许多国家和地区,随着信息科技教育的普及和深入,编程已经成为高中阶段教学的一部分。在中国,一些省份开始把编程纳入高职高考和高水平运动员等特殊类型考试中,作为衡量学生专业技能的一个方面进行评价。

编程考试通常涵盖了基本的数据类型、控制结构、函数使用、算法设计等内容,考试形式可能包括填空题、选择题以及编写程序代码等。这旨在考核学生利用编程语言解决实际问题的能力,这不仅考察编程知识,也洞察学生的逻辑思维和创新能力。作为高考科目,它有助于促进未来人才的培养,满足日益增长的信息技术行业需求。

一、教育背景的变迁

随着社会的发展和科技的进步,教育部门已经认识到编程教育的重要性。计算机不再是简单的办公工具,而是进入到了人们生活的各个方面。教育系统调整课程设置,以反映市场对技能劳动力的需求。在此背景下,编程作为一种基本的文化技能,正在被越来越多的教育机构纳入教学大纲。

二、高考编程的意义

引入高考编程的主要意义在于提高学生应对未来科技挑战的准备。通过编程,学生们可以锻炼解决问题的能力,为之后无论是继续深造还是步入职场,提供了坚实的基础。更为重要的是,编程教育能够刺激学生的创新思维,培养他们的项目管理技能、团队合作能力及迎接未知挑战的勇气。

三、考试内容与形式

高考编程可能会包含多种类型的题目,从基本的代码理解到复杂的问题解决。题目设计旨在考核学生的编程知识以及逻辑思维能力。考生需要熟悉一门或几门指定的编程语言,了解其语法结构,能够运用这些编程语言进行算法设计和问题求解。

四、发展趋势与挑战

信息化社会对编程人才的需求正在不断增长,编程教育成为全球教育改革的重要方向。但与此同时,如何制定合理的教学大纲、考试标准,以及如何平衡理论知识与实践技能之间的关系,都是目前面临的重要挑战。教育工作者和政策制定者需要共同探索,不断优化教育模式,提高编程教学的质量和效果。

五、实施对策

针对编程教育及其考核,教育主管部门和学校需要制定一系列对策。首要任务是建立起一个全面的编程教育体系,包括课堂教学内容、教材编写、教师培训等。同时,考试形式和内容也应不断创新,更多地引入项目驱动、团队协作等教学方法,以培养学生的实际操作能力。

六、个人和社会的共同责任

教育不仅是个人成长的途径,也是社会进步与发展的基石。家庭、学校和整个社会都应该给予高考编程以及编程教育足够的重视和支持。这包括鼓励学生进行编程学习,为他们提供丰富的学习资源和实践机会,以及创造有利的社会环境,促进人才的培养。

编程已经不是未来社会的可选技能,而是一项基本技能。关注和投资于编程教育,特别是把它纳入高考体系,不仅能够提高学生的个人竞争力,还能够为构建知识型社会做出贡献。高考编程的兴起是教育发展的一大进步,是适应社会发展需求、培养创新型人才的重要途径。

相关问答FAQs:

1. 高考编程是指什么?
高考编程是指在中国高等教育招生考试(即高考)中,计算机科学与技术专业考生所需要掌握的编程知识和能力。在高考中,考生需要完成一些与编程相关的试题,以展示他们的编程能力和理解。高考编程主要包括基础的编程概念、语言语法、算法和数据结构等方面。

2. 高考编程与计算机科学有何关系?
高考编程是计算机科学的一部分,它是计算机科学与技术专业考生在高考中所需要掌握的内容之一。计算机科学是研究计算机系统的原理、设计、开发和应用的学科,而编程则是实现计算机系统和软件的过程。掌握高考编程对于计算机科学专业考生来说是非常重要的,它是进一步学习计算机科学的基础。

3. 高考编程在现实生活中的应用有哪些?
高考编程是现代社会中极为重要的技能之一。许多领域都需要计算机科学专业人才和编程技能来解决问题和创新。以下是高考编程在现实生活中的一些应用示例:

  • 软件开发:高考编程可以为软件开发人员提供基础。他们可以使用编程语言和工具开发各种桌面应用程序、移动应用程序和网站等。
  • 数据分析和人工智能:高考编程能力可以帮助数据科学家和人工智能专业人员处理和分析大量的数据,并开发智能系统来解决实际问题。
  • 网络安全:高考编程技能在网络安全领域中至关重要。专业人员可以使用编程技术来检测和预防网络攻击,确保网络和信息的安全。
  • 游戏开发:高考编程对于游戏开发者来说是必不可少的技能。他们需要使用编程语言和游戏引擎来创建各种类型的游戏。

总之,高考编程不仅在高考中具有重要意义,而且在现实生活中也有广泛的应用场景。掌握高考编程能力将有助于学生在计算机科学和相关领域中取得更好的学习和职业发展。

文章标题:高考编程是什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1808840

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ile
上一篇 2024年5月2日
下一篇 2024年5月2日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    3000
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    1600
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    2500
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    500
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    600

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部